Gordon and the company of Russophobes face imprisonment
The Russian Investigative Committee responded to calls for the mass murder of Russians heard on Ukrainian television.
A criminal case has been opened against Nazi follower Fakhrudin Sharafmal, and an investigation is underway regarding Dmitry Gordon.
The Investigative Committee opened a case against Sharafmal under the article for the rehabilitation of Nazism and for actions aimed at inciting hatred or enmity. Punishment includes up to 5 years in prison, or up to a 5 million ruble fine.
Let us recall that on March 15, Sharafmal, live on a Ukrainian television channel, called on Ukrainians to commit mass murders of children of Russian citizens, following the ideology of the Nazi criminal Adolf Eichmann. Sharafmal later retracted his words, explaining them as an emotional reaction to the news of his friend’s death. Although for television workers it is obvious that Sharafmal read a pre-written text from a teleprompter.
At the same time, the head of the Investigative Committee, Alexander Bastrykin, instructed the investigative department to conduct a procedural check against the Ukrainian TV presenter Dmitry Gordon, who publicly voiced calls for violence against the Russian military. Moreover, he did this on the air of the same TV channel as Sharafmal. Before that, Gordon called for the use of nuclear weapons against Russia.
